Common Causes of Throat Irritation
Many things can cause throat irritation. Some common causes are:
- Allergens such as pollen, dust, and pet dander
- Infections, including viral and bacterial illnesses
- Acid reflux, which can cause chronic throat irritation
- Smoke and pollution from the environment
- Dry air, which is common in winter
Symptoms to Look Out For
Spotting throat symptoms early is key. Look out for:
- Scratchiness or dryness in the throat
- Pain while swallowing
- Swelling or inflammation of the throat
- Coughing or hoarseness
- Fever or swollen glands in the neck
When to Seek Medical Attention
While many throat issues get better on their own, some signs mean you should see a doctor. Look for these signs:
- Throat symptoms last more than a week
- Pain is severe and makes daily tasks hard
- Signs of a throat illness, like high fever or trouble breathing
- Unexpected weight loss with throat irritation
- Symptoms get worse even with home treatments

Natural Home Remedies
Many people start with home remedies for throat irritation. Here are some common ones:
- Warm salt water gargle: This old remedy helps reduce swelling and can give quick relief.
- Honey and lemon: Mixing honey with lemon in warm water can soothe your throat and fight irritation.
- Herbal teas: Chamomile or peppermint tea not only soothes the throat but also helps you relax.
Over-the-Counter Solutions
If home remedies don’t work, there are over-the-counter options. Here are some popular ones:
- Throat lozenges: These can cover your throat, easing irritation.
- Sprays: Throat sprays with antiseptic properties target pain and swelling directly.
- N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(NSAIDs): Ibuprofen or acetaminophen can reduce pain and discomfort.
Hydration and Its Importance
Drinking enough water is vital for fighting throat irritation. Hydration does more than just quench thirst; it keeps your throat moist. This can offer a lot of relief. Drink plenty of water, herbal teas, or broths all day. Staying hydrated works well with other remedies, helping you feel better faster.
Preventing Throat Irritation
To keep your throat from getting irritated, it’s key to follow some simple tips. Drinking plenty of water, eating well, and not smoking are good starts. Also, using a humidifier can help keep your throat moist, which is great during cold weather.
Changing your lifestyle to protect your throat is also smart. Washing your hands often and staying away from sick people can help. Also, taking care of your voice by not shouting or singing too much can prevent irritation.
Knowing what might irritate your throat is important too. Using air purifiers to cut down on dust and pollen is helpful. And, eating foods that are easy on your throat, like soft ones, can also help. By doing these things, you can keep your throat happy and healthy.
